Kraft Names ‘Chefs of Grey Poupon’

Kraft Foodservice has chosen its 2010 “Chefs of Grey Poupon� -- chefs who “embody the spirit of culinary creativity and accomplishment� and use the mustard brand in many of their successful signature creations.

This year’s winners are Shannon Johnson, director of culinary, Applebee’s; Joshua Linton, executive chef, Aja & the Dana Hotel and Spa, Chicago; and Michael Siry, culinary director, branded restaurants, Big Daddy’s City Crab and Duke’s, New York City.

The three will judge this year’s Grey Poupon-sponsored student culinary competition/scholarship program, to be held May 6 at the Viking Cooking School and Culinary Shop in Glenview, Ill. The winner will receive a $20,000 culinary school scholarship from the brand, and second- through fourth-place winners will receive scholarships ranging from $5,000 to $2,000.

This is the fifth year for the brand’s chef selection/student competition program.--Karlene Lukovitz
